CPSC, Maxim Enterprise Inc. and Zany Brainy Inc. Announce Recall of Wooden Pull Toy

⚠️ The pull toy's wheels can break off and the bead can detach from the pull string, posing small parts choking hazards to young children.

Wooden Pull-Along Bead Coaster

Additional details

The toy is called the Wooden Pull-Along Bead Coaster, which is written on the packaging. It is a flat, wooden platform with wooden wheels, and is about 10 inches long. On top of the platform are twisting, red and blue plastic wires threaded with multi-colored beads. The red pull string that attaches to the platform has a bead at the end. "BEAD COASTER" is printed on top of the wood platform of the toy in multicolor block letters. The pull toy was part of a toy box set from the "Childhood Classics Wooden Chest & Toy Collection." The other toys in the set included wood puzzles, a pounding bench and a block set.
